Until a few years ago, setting up the kitchen and living room in the same space was the prerogative of studios, lofts, and small apartments. However, it is possible to separate the various areas studying carefully the arrangement of the large pieces of furniture. A bookcase or cabinet, maybe <strong>double-faced<\/strong>, is perfect for separating the living area from the night zone, an island sofa, or dividing the living room from the kitchen. This furniture must customize and characterize the environment, but should not be a barrier to the passage of light. The kitchen area and the dining room reflect the personality of those who live in the house. A large table is ideal to welcome friends and serve delicious dinners, though your best bet is to choose an extendable table to be opened on occasion. If you are unlikely to throw dinners with many guests, opt for a <strong>kitchen island <\/strong>surrounded by stools ideal for breakfast, a quick meal, and a drink with friends.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<div style=\"height:16px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ter size-large is-resized\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"1024\" height=\"683\" src=\"https:\/\/www.tomassini.com\/en\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/open-space1-1024x683.jpg\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-13353\" style=\"aspect-ratio:3\/2;object-fit:cover;width:1200px\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.tomassini.com\/en\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/open-space1-1024x683.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/www.tomassini.com\/en\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/open-space1-300x200.jpg 300w, https:\/\/www.tomassini.com\/en\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/open-space1-768x512.jpg 768w, https:\/\/www.tomassini.com\/en\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/open-space1.jpg 1200w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px\" \/><\/figure><\/div>\n\n\n<div style=\"height:16px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Domestic Space<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<div style=\"height:16px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n\n<p>The open space is also a space for a particular style. Those who like to renew often their habitat appreciate this solution because they can easily move the furniture and remodel the rooms. The trick is trying to imagine all the different functions one room can have and buying<strong> multi-function furniture <\/strong>like sofa beds, consoles, and storage ottomans.<br>Sometimes the open space includes not only the living area but also the night area. Placing the bed in the loft can cut at least vertical space for intimacy.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<div style=\"height:16px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ter size-full is-resized\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"1200\" height=\"800\" src=\"https:\/\/www.tomassini.com\/en\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/open-space4.jpg\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-13356\" style=\"aspect-ratio:3\/2;object-fit:cover;width:1200px\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.tomassini.com\/en\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/open-space4.jpg 1200w, https:\/\/www.tomassini.com\/en\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/open-space4-300x200.jpg 300w, https:\/\/www.tomassini.com\/en\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/open-space4-1024x683.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/www.tomassini.com\/en\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/open-space4-768x512.jpg 768w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 1200px) 100vw, 1200px\" \/><\/figure><\/div>\n\n\n<div style=\"height:16px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Versatile and essential style<\/h3>\n\n\n\n<div style=\"height:16px\" aria-hidden=\"true\" class=\"wp-block-spacer\"><\/div>\n\n\n\n<p>The watchwords for furnishing an open space are simplicity, flexibility, and lightness. In this modern and unconventional environment, <strong>neutral colors<\/strong> like white or natural wood are the best choice, as well as technological materials or steel. Complements are very important to warm up the atmosphere and personalize the environment: curtains, cushions, paintings, vases, and posters combine creating complementary pairings.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>The modern conception of the home leads to breaking down walls to expand the space available, its functionality, and its usability without neglecting aesthetics.
